Top Reasons to Hire Professional Electricians:
- They know what they’re doing (which is more than I can say for my last foray into plumbing).
- Safety isn't just a sticker on their toolboxes—it's their job.
- Up-to-date on local codes and regulations (so you won’t get fined).
- They actually find what’s wrong, instead of just putting band-aids on symptoms.
- Warranty and peace of mind come standard.

What should I look for in a professional electrician?
Certifications, good reviews, and a clear explanation of what needs to be done.
How often should electrical check-ups be done?
Annually for a home. If you run a business, twice a year is advisable.
Is it expensive to hire an electrician?
It’s a spectrum, but remember, you get what you pay for. Cheap can be costly in the long run.
Can an electrician improve home energy efficiency?
Absolutely, they can suggest improvements and upgrades that can save money and energy.
What’s the risk of DIY electrical troubleshooting?
Risks include electrical fires, further damages, or creating more costly issues.
